Meaning and uses of 澄ます
澄ます is a verb that can be translated as "to clarify," "to purify," or even "to act with coolness." In its literal sense, it describes the act of making something clear, like water or air. For example, when someone says 水を澄ます (mizu o sumasu), they are referring to making the water clear, free of impurities.
In the figurative sense, 澄ます takes on a more behavioral tone. It can indicate someone who acts with dignity, as in 澄ました態度 (sumashita taido), which describes a distant or even arrogant demeanor. This double meaning makes the word particularly interesting for Japanese language learners, as its usage varies depending on the context.
Origin and components of kanji
The kanji 澄 is composed of the water radical (氵) and the component 登, which suggests ideas of elevation or ascent. This combination is not a coincidence: it reflects the concept of something that becomes pure as it settles, like particles that sediment in water. Etymological dictionaries such as 漢字源 confirm this relationship between clarity and stability.
It is worth noting that 澄 also appears in other words, such as 澄む (sumu), which means "to be clear" or "to be transparent." This lexical family shares the notion of purity, whether physical or metaphorical. To memorize, think about how water becomes crystal clear when impurities settle at the bottom — an image that helps to fix both the kanji and the verb.
Cultural usage and frequency
In Japan, 澄ます is not a rare word, but it is also not among the most frequently used in everyday life. It appears more regularly in specific contexts, such as descriptions of nature (lakes, skies) or subtle critiques of affected behaviors. In animations like "Hyouka," for example, characters use the term to comment on pretentious attitudes.
Interestingly, Zen philosophy also employs concepts related to 澄ます, especially in the idea of a clear mind free from disturbances. This connection reveals how the Japanese language intertwines natural phenomena and emotional states.
